My dog's teats swollen, producing milk after heat. Is she pregnant?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

My dog had gotten out and may or may not have been around a male , the dog pound found her and we were told she was in heat . We recently have been noticing that her teets are growing and producing milk , they feel very swollen . Her stomach hasn’t really been growing much and it’s been about two three weeks since she been out of the pound . Is she pregnant ? ( she’s also been drinking way more water than usual )

She is most likely pregnant based on what you are describing, but there's a small possibility that this is a false pregnancy. They don't tend to have a dramatic increase in drinking when they are pregnant, so this worries me somewhat, because this can happen with some diseases. If she is also having other signs of illness, then I would recommend a visit to the vet as soon as possible. Testing for pregnancy is usually most effective after 30 days of pregnancy, so it would be good to schedule an exam by your vet sometime soon. You may also consider getting her spayed to prevent the pregnancy. This can be done anytime now and is better to do earlier rather than later.
